Jim Grauley is the President and Chief Operating Officer for Columbia Residential, LLC, managing development, finance, asset management, and corporate operations. Jim brings more than 20 years of experience in the successful urban development of 15,000+ housing units throughout the U.S. Since joining the company in 2008, Jim has led the development of more than 2,000 affordable and mixed-income multifamily units in Georgia and Louisiana. His commitment to purpose-built, sustainable revitalization has resulted in numerous LEED� and EarthCraft distinctions and the industry’s most coveted awards, including the ULI Award of Excellence, NAHB Pillars of the Industry, and the Edson Award of Excellence.
